Please unblock xen/4.1.3-2. It includes only security fixes.

xen (4.1.3-2) unstable; urgency=medium

  * Don't allow writing reserved bits in debug register.
    CVE-2012-3494
  * Fix error handling in interrupt assignment.
    CVE-2012-3495
  * Don't trigger bug messages on invalid flags.
    CVE-2012-3496
  * Check array bounds in interrupt assignment.
    CVE-2012-3498
  * Properly check bounds while setting the cursor in qemu.
    CVE-2012-3515
  * Disable monitor in qemu by default.
    CVE-2012-4411
